  • CCNY NAMES DR. MAUREEN POWERS
    VICE PRESIDENT FOR STUDENT AFFAIRS

    NEW YORK, January 21, 2005 – The City College of New York (CCNY) has appointed Dr. Maureen H. Powers, a career educator with over two decades of experience in student development, Vice President for Student Affairs, CCNY President Gregory H. Williams announced today.

  • NEW EXHIBIT AT CITY COLLEGE LIBRARY DOCUMENTS HARLEM’S CHANGING STREETSCAPES

    NEW YORK, January 19, 2005 – How is unprecedented development affecting Harlem?  “Changing Streetscapes: New Architecture and Open Space in Harlem,” a new exhibit produced by the City College Library in collaboration with the City College Architectural Center, lets people see the changes taking place and decide for themselves.  It will be on display from February through April in the Cohen Library Atrium at The City College of New York (CCNY).
